The Work Order Coordinator is responsible for managing the entry, tracking, and reporting of facility maintenance work orders using the Government’s NEXGEN system, supporting dormitory facilities / buildings. This position also includes vendor scheduling support and quality control of submitted data and service reports. The role ensures timely documentation, facilitates efficient vendor response, and supports contract compliance through accurate and timely reporting.
Primary Duties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ions. These duties and responsibilities will be rated on the Annual Performance Review.
Enter and maintain facility work order data using a computerized maintenance management system (e.g., NEXGEN). Maintain organized records of work orders, vendor visits, and inspection results.
Monitor open work orders and assist with status tracking, updates, and follow-up actions.
Prepare and submit routine and ad-hoc reports, including daily logs, weekly summaries, and monthly performance records.
Support emergency reporting procedures by documenting and escalating urgent maintenance issues within required time frames.
Assist with vendor coordination by scheduling maintenance appointments and ensuring appropriate access to facilities.
Additional Responsibilities Support quality control by reviewing submitted data and reports for completeness, consistency, and accuracy.
Coordinate with on-site maintenance staff, supervisors, and other stakeholders to ensure smooth information flow and task execution.
Assist with compliance documentation and support internal audits or inspection readiness activities.
Perform other responsibilities as assigned.
